Great time to buy:
1)Gift Cards: unwanted holiday gifts, venues like Plastic Jungle (where you can get 1% back using either shopping portal)
2) Holiday Materials
3) Wedding Materials: People usually get married in the spring and summer so now is a great deal on venues and supplies.
4) Carpet: according to CarpetSuperSite the slow season is until tax rebates start so the deals end about Feb. 15th.
5) Linens and Bedding: there will be white sales galore but beyond that color choices will influence deals.
6) Home Theater Equipment (tv’s, speakers, etc): Between Super Bowl promo’, CES and March being the end of the Japanese fiscal year. Now through April you can get great deals.
7) Air Conditioners: Off season and you might get a great deal on the installation too if the person you ask is slow!
Calendars: This is the perfect time to get organized! Great deals at stores as well as sites! MomAgenda is 35-50% off right now!
